The Madison Bulldogs will face off against the Southern Coffey County Titans on Friday. Madison will be strutting in after a victory while Southern Coffey County will be coming in after a loss.
Madison is headed into the contest having just posted their biggest win since January 14th on Tuesday. They blew past Uniontown 43-14. The Bulldogs have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won seven matchups by 22 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, Southern Coffey County was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their fifth straight defeat. They lost 37-12 to Yates Center. The Titans were down 29-6 at the end of the third quarter, and things only got worse from there.
Emily Ludolph was Southern Coffey County's leading scorer, having posted seven points.
The victory made it two in a row for Madison and bumps their season record up to 10-5. Those victories came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 26.0 points over those games. As for Southern Coffey County, their loss dropped their record down to 4-9.
Everything came up roses for Madison against Southern Coffey County in their previous matchup back in January of 2024, as the team secured a 54-18 win. In that game, Madison amassed a halftime lead of 30-10, an impressive feat they'll look to repeat on Friday.
